I have an Elitebook 8460p and had Lion running on it. I backed it up to a external drive, and then it stopped working.
I restored it, but it crashes halfway through boot up and i cant see the error message. Is there a way to find out what
the error message is, single user mode crashes too, so i can only imagine the bios is messed up because the backup
was working. if i run an install dvd and then terminal, i can cat /var/logs/system.log but there is no more command, is
there a good command line tool to examine a long log file?

VIM or NANO. But usually when you have issues booting a clone, depending on what tool was used to make it, it's a boot loader problem. Try reinstalling Chameleon and then booting with -x -f -v before messing with anything else.
